Prashe: Ethnic, Invigorating, Stylish. Designer, Prashe Shah, local of Dallas, Texas started her line in 2002 after attending and Model Christine Quinn wearing Prahse designsobtaining a degree from FIT, (Fashion Institute of Technology), a world renowned fashion merchandising, visual and design school. Shah has worked for Bill Blass doing design and color development, as well as, designing a cosmetic bag line that retailer Henri Bendel sold. 

Prashe Shah has since expanded her line from handbags and accessories to include ethnichome décor, children’s, men’s, and women’s fashions, all of which can be found in recognized stores such as Nordstrom, and fabulous boutiques around the Metroplex. Her new line is being debuted at Ghost Bar tonight, December 5th at 7pm, where the fashion show, produced by Willie Johnson, will take place. You should expect to see rich colors and fabrics that will enhance the female silhouette in both her ethnic line and modern line of fashions. Prashe has been featured in D Magazine, F!D Luxe, Lucky Magazine, WWD Dallas, and many other forms of media, all of which are JUST the start of this fashion legend in the making.
